"A believer is not a fault-finder. .."

Hadith - Bukhari's Book of Manners #313, Ahmad, Ibn Hibban, and Hakim

... 'Abd Allah reported that the Prophet of Allah, upon him be peace, said,

"A believer is not a fault-finder and is not abusive, obscene, or course."

***

Hadith - Bukhari's Book of Manners #329
... Ibn 'Abbas said,

"If you wish to mention the faults of your friend, mention your own faults first."

***

Hadith - Bukhari's Book of Manners #330

... Ibn 'Abbas said on the following verse of the Qur'an,

"Nor defame one another" (49:11), "Do not spend your time finding fault with one another."

***

Hadith - Bukhari's Book of Manners #545


Jubayr ibn Nufayr reported that Mu'adh ibn Jabal said,

"If you love someone, do not quarrel with him and do not annoy him. Do not ask others about him, for the one you ask might be his enemy and thus tell you things about him that are not true and thus break you apart."

***

Hadith - Bukhari's Book of Manners #889 and Ibn Hibban

'Amr ibn al 'As said,

"...I am amazed at one who spots an impurity in the eye of another but is unable to detect it in his/her own eye, or who attempts to remove a grudge from another's heart while making no attempt to remove grduges from his/her own heart. I have never blamed anyone for the confidences of mine that they have betrayed. How could I, when already they have given me reason for pause?"
